Siddartha Nemali Verified Icon
B.A. (Hons.) in Political Science - Batch of 2023
4.6
4Placements5Infrastructure5Faculty5Crowd & Campus Life4Value for Money
Our college provides new educational experiences.
Placements: Placements provided in our college are good. Career development office takes care of placements and trains students for the placements and internships. Many students get placed, mostly YIF, MS, and 4th-year students have the preference. Many companies visit our campus for students of computer science, and economics but students of other departments like sociology and political science don't find many companies for placements. The salary package offered is more than 6 LPA.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ure of our college is good. All the departments have adequate and quality facilities. There is a vast library and Wi-Fi is available everywhere. Classrooms and labs are great. Students are assigned classrooms based on the class size. Library has very good resources to learn more outside the classroom. Every hostel room has a common space for studying. Our college has a gym, sports complex, and a swimming pool.
Faculty: All faculty members in our college are highly educated and experienced abroad. They hold Ph.D. in their subjects. The course curriculum is similar to foreign countries. Some professors conduct exams and others give research paper assignments. So students have to write academic research papers and submit them as final assignments. Professors help all students to study.
Other: I chose political science and law because of my interest.

Nandini Garg Verified Icon
B.A. (Hons.) in Economics - Batch of 2024
4.8
4Placements5Infrastructure5Faculty5Crowd & Campus Life5Value for Money
It has an amazing curriculum, well-built infrastructure and facilities, and vibrant campus culture.
Placements: Even though I am not aware of the exact statistics and numbers, many of my seniors have been recruited by top companies like Brain & Company, BCG, Google and Microsoft. Further, my batchmates, right after their first years, got amazing paid internships with various consulting companies with roles varying from HR, marketing, business development and many more. The roles offered in my course are mostly analyst, consultants, and associates but are not limited to these.
Infrastructure: Ashoka offers the best infrastructure and facilities both in terms of academic classrooms and hostels. The lecture halls are in pretty new condition, well-equipped with technology like projectors and speakers, and the library is one of the best architectural features at Ashoka. It has a 2-storeyed library that offers a huge collection of academic and non-academic reading and research material, besides features like discussion rooms, air-conditioned comfortable seating facility with charging point offers you a perfect place to study. Wi-Fi facility is available 24*7 throughout the campus. Hostels are well built with facilities including lifts, pantry, washing machines, common rooms, TV lounge, and vending machine, and the cleaning staff are also available. The mess offers a wide variety of food, and otherwise, there are various food points with different types of food and beverages to satisfy all cravings. The other facilities on campus include indoor and outdoor basketball and badminton courts, football field, swimming pool, shooting range, squash and tennis courts, tt tables, cycling, gym, laundry facility, tuck shop and infirmary.
Faculty: The university has amazing teaching faculty. They are knowledgeable and are always available to help you out in every way possible. The curriculum includes co-curricular courses, foundation courses, flexibility to choose majors, minors and concentration courses is designed in a way to not just develop your expertise in the chosen field but ensure your overall holistic development. The flexibility available in choosing your courses ensures that you enjoy the learning experience and makes your more industry-ready. Grades and CGPA don't just necessarily depend on your final exams but also depend on other factors such as assignments, class discussions, and group projects varying from course to course. The difficulty level of exams varies with the courses.
Other: The campus is a lively place with various events being organised. There are many clubs and societies ensuring a vibrant campus culture. The course is academically rigorous and requires efforts.

Krithi Ganesh Verified Icon
B.A. (Hons.) in Sociology and Anthropology - Batch of 2022
4.4
4Placements5Infrastructure4Faculty5Crowd & Campus Life4Value for Money
Our college has brilliant teachers to impart education, along with top-notch facilities.
Placements: I am currently studying, so I have only been looking for internships. Internships are mainly in working with NGOs or assisting in research with professors. Students could also get opportunities to work with researchers on the ground, which helps them in getting experience.
Infrastructure: Facilities and infrastructure on the campus are top-notch. The library and classrooms are well-equipped. Wi-Fi could be better. However, the tech department is good at helping with difficulties. The hostel and mess are wonderful, and the medical facilities are great. Sports and games facilities are excellent.
Faculty: Professors are knowledgeable, helpful and accommodating. Their empathy is commendable. The teaching quality is brilliant. However, I suspect it would be even better offline. The course curriculum is highly relevant, and it helps students to find their areas of interest and passion, which they may pursue in their undergraduate studies.
Other: I am in the batch of 2022. I have chosen this course as I have been interested in studying human beings and the way society and culture impact their behaviour and beliefs. The course would be even better if they recruit more faculty members as the number of sociology and anthropology majors are increasing. There are numerous events, fests and activities conducted, despite the online setting, and students can find clubs and societies of their interests. Scholarships offered are need-based, and more than half of the students in our batch are on some form of financial aid. There are people from all over the country and beyond, which is making the campus crowd vibrant and diverse.

Rwiti Bhattacharya Verified Icon
B.A. (Hons.) in Psychology - Batch of 2023
4.4
4Placements4Infrastructure5Faculty4Crowd & Campus Life5Value for Money
It has great curriculum and faculty, and holistic approach to education.
Placements: As a first-year, I am not fully aware of the exact statistical details for placements. However, some of the major companies that recruited our students include McKinsey, Deloitte, Star TV, Genpact, Zomato, RBL Bank, and Mu Sigma. Many students also go for Masters degree at eminent universities such as Oxford, Cambridge, KCL, Sciences Po Paris, SOAS and Trinity College Dublin. For the year 2018-19, the highest salary package offered was 25 LPA, while the average package was between 7-11 LPA.
Infrastructure: As our exposure to the college campus has been limited, or absent altogether, my idea of the infrastructure is based on information provided by the university themselves and seniors. The campus is well-equipped, with air-conditioners and Wi-Fi-enabled classrooms and dormitories. There are multiple labs, especially for the pure science and STEM courses, which are equipped with the most updated machinery and resources. The library is one of the largest among all college libraries in India and has an extensive range of academic books, journals, papers and magazines. The quality of facilities is good in general, but they are occasionally given in to inadequacies. Internet connectivity was quite patchy during the last few months for those on campus, even while running at less than half capacity. The quality of the mess food is standard, and balanced meals are provided. Besides the mess, there are also multiple food outlets as options for students. The sports block is well-endowed with all the necessary equipment. The upkeep of tracks and fields for specific sports activities are taken up by the sports ministry.
Faculty: The overall teaching quality, for my course at least, is great. All the professors are highly qualified and carry PhDs from the best universities across the world. Not only do they have a very good grasp of their subject matter, but also their methods of teaching are creative and innovative. The usage of different mediums besides textbooks, such as films, songs, memes, YouTube videos, etc., are highly encouraged. As a first-year, I can't speak much about the career prospects these courses are geared towards or how they help meet industry demands. But judging by the structure and content of the courses so far, they are definitely instrumental in ensuring practical applications of the theoretical concepts that are learned in class.

Saransh AhujaVerified Icon
B.A. (Hons.) in English and Media Studies - Batch of 2021
5
5Placements5Infrastructure5Faculty5Crowd & Campus Life
Our university has the most amazing faculty, great infrastructure and facilities.
Placements: Till now, only one batch of Ashoka University has graduated since its inception in 2014, but the placements have been spectacular. Around 14 students were admitted to renowned international universities for higher education, and around 81 students got placed in major corporate organisations. Most of the students have been accepted into fully funded PhD programmes at various prestigious universities of the world. The first 4-year batch of undergraduates was offered job opportunities at some of the best organisations in India like McKinsey & Company, Star TV, Zomato, RBL Bank, etc. For all the necessary related information, visit the website www.ashoka.edu.in.
Infrastructure: The infrastructure of Ashoka University is absolutely top-notch. The classrooms are better than anything you can expect as they are fully air-conditioned and extremely comfortable. The labs are well-equipped, and the library doesn't fail to quench one's thirst for knowledge. There is 24*7 open infirmary that caters to all medical emergencies and medical needs. The opulent sports complex is amazing enough to satisfy a sports buff.
Faculty: Faculty members of Ashoka University are something that the university loves to boast about. Stunningly qualified professors and knowledgeable teaching staff members are the core of Ashoka University's prestige, and every student is proud of it. Following the liberal system of education, every professor has their curriculum for their course. The grading scheme is decided by them for their course. Ashoka has a research culture, and the students are driven to look for answers themselves, rather than believing in whatever the textbook tells them and simply mugging up answers. There is complete freedom of speech in both the college and the classroom. Emotions are expressed, opinions are shared, values are exchanged, and individuality is respected here.
Other: Not even a single day goes by when something interesting is not happening in the college. Guest lectures and seminars flood our calendar, and one feels the need for a few extra hours in a day. Cultural and sports fests like Banjaara and Agneepath are the much-awaited events in an Ashokan's roster. The college life is very exuberant and interesting, owing to Ashoka's sophisticated and liberal culture. The quality of students is unbelievable as each of them possess special talents and the curiosity to explore them. The best part of Ashoka is its facility of financial aid, which varies from zero to hundred per cent, and it is need-based. The financial aid office ensures that none of the deserving candidates is deprived of their right to gain knowledge because of their financial condition. A minimum of 100 credits is required to get the degree at the end of three years. The additional 4th-year aids the students who are willing to do an advanced major in their chosen field.
